The rise of marital-themed narratives within Chinese television dramas has presented a specific subgenre that explores the complexities and challenges faced by couples navigating the institution of marriage. These productions often depict the societal pressures, familial expectations, and personal aspirations that can contribute to both the creation and dissolution of romantic partnerships. Examples frequently feature storylines involving infidelity, financial strain, communication breakdowns, and the impact of external influences on the spousal relationship.

The cultural significance of these televised portrayals lies in their ability to reflect and, potentially, influence societal attitudes towards marriage and divorce. By showcasing diverse perspectives and experiences, these dramas spark public discourse on evolving familial values and the changing roles of men and women within the domestic sphere. They offer a platform for examining the emotional and practical consequences of marital conflict, providing viewers with a window into the often-private realities of interpersonal dynamics. Furthermore, a historical context reveals that such narratives have gained prominence alongside China’s rapid social and economic transformations, mirroring the shifting landscape of personal relationships.

Productions originating from China that explore the complexities and aftermath of marital dissolution are a prominent genre within the broader landscape of televised entertainment. These narratives frequently delve into the emotional, social, and economic repercussions experienced by individuals navigating separation and its subsequent challenges. Character arcs often depict individuals rebuilding their lives, renegotiating familial relationships, and confronting societal expectations following the conclusion of a marriage. An example might portray a former couple co-parenting while simultaneously pursuing new romantic interests and career opportunities.

These series offer a compelling lens through which to examine contemporary social values, evolving gender roles, and shifting attitudes towards family structures within Chinese society. They can provide relatable representations of common experiences, fostering empathy and potentially offering viewers insights into their own relationships or those of people around them. Historically, such narratives have mirrored real-world trends and societal shifts related to marriage and divorce, reflecting the changing dynamics of interpersonal relationships across different eras.

The phrase encapsulates a narrative trend within Chinese television, specifically dramas that portray individuals navigating the complexities of separation and subsequently rebuilding their lives in positive and empowering ways. These shows often depict protagonists who, after experiencing marital dissolution, achieve personal growth, career advancement, and renewed happiness, thereby presenting a hopeful vision of life post-divorce. An example includes dramas where the female lead, initially perceived as vulnerable, ultimately establishes a thriving business and discovers a fulfilling romantic relationship with a partner who appreciates her independence and strength.

This genre holds significance due to its reflection of evolving societal attitudes towards marriage and divorce in China. It offers representation to individuals undergoing similar experiences, providing potential models for coping mechanisms and self-improvement. The historical context reveals a shift away from traditional portrayals that often stigmatized divorce, toward a more nuanced and accepting perspective that emphasizes individual agency and resilience. These dramas can contribute to destigmatizing divorce and fostering a more supportive environment for those who choose to end their marriages.
